Description
The property offers spacious and versatile accommodation throughout, retaining character features including exposed beams and a open fireplace, whilst offering an opportunity for some updating and modernisation. The accommodation comprises a welcoming entrance hall, cloakroom/WC, generous breakfast kitchen, and a impressive living room.
To the first floor are three well-proportioned double bedrooms, including a master bedroom with en-suite shower room, together with a family bathroom.
Outside, the property benefits from a private garden which is designed for ease of maintenance and provides an ideal space for outdoor enjoyment.
A rare opportunity to acquire a characterful village home with significant potential in a sought-after rural location.
This property is Freehold. East Riding of Yorkshire Council - Council Tax Band E.
